tadabug2000 3506 Popular Post Share Posted October 25, 2019 Nathair Creature Grouping A Origin Story It has never been known where these strange beings originated from, just that they themselves exist. Perhaps they were experiments, from a deranged human; a magical ritual gone wrong or mayhaps the Dragons descended upon the land, creating these odd creatures. A race with scales of a variety of colors, cold to the touch and heart much the same, feeling no love, even for those like them. The foremost thing the first of these creatures would remember is the cold. Left out to die, forgotten by whoever or whatever had created them. Ice biting at their skin, nipping away at their shell, breaking them down, until they become something seemingly natural to them. Scaled. A snake. Everything hurt and they felt paralyzed, were paralyzed, stuck in a transformation they could not stop. They’d gaze upon each other, the original three, all varying in looks but all the same. They were Nathair, the first of their kind. Not much is said as to how they survived, what has come to be known as their greatest weakness, the bitter cold, but they had indeed, survived. Flawed, with weaker abilities than even that of a teenage human. From those of this abandoned race, rose the first Elders: Zann’inn, Ningillin and Thoth. They wanted purpose, to figure out who made them, to show to themselves that they were not failures, that they were in fact perfect, and worthy of approval of their creator. The three Elders constructed a library, conducting research in their mad attempt to figure out this mysterious origin and just what they were made for. They were but babes in their own right, left alone to fend for themselves, with no knowledge as to what they are or how they came to be. This library, it would be where their race will grow, learn and make themselves worthy, in the hope they’d someday meet their creator and gain their love and approval. Zann’inn built this Great Library, where his people would live, and spent the rest of his days caring for it. Leading his people to their home, as the first Knowledge Keeper. Ningilin was instituted as the first head of the guard force, tasked with protecting the library. She’d use her keen mind to create traps, to stop those who would harm the Nathair and other seekers of knowledge. Well-known for going out and infiltrating societies, in an attempt to understand the hearts of the Descendants. The third Elder, Thoth was the first collector of knowledge, renowned as an engaging teacher and aspiring mentor. He taught the first children of the Nathair, and was said to frequently go out in his human forms to teach the gifts of reading and writing to the Descendants. He lead as a bastion of compassion and empathy for those he came across on the road. These three were the first, displaying the three kinds of Nathair within society. All who’ve come after, have one of three changing gifts, and have fulfilled one of three roles: The Concealer, The Guardian and The Bestower. Culture The quest of the Nathair is to gather and safeguard knowledge. Much unlike the Dragur library, the Nathair library is not one that can be seen by all. Knowledge the Nathair gather shall be kept hidden away for those few who wish to seek them out, therefore their culture revolves around this. Though, those not of the Nathair have a chance to learn of this, by going through a series of events to become effectively an honorary. If deemed one, they’d be allowed within the library. Coupling Coupling in regards to Nathair culture is a strange affair, compared to other races as the Nathair do not have the mind of lust or romance, coupling is purely a matter of procreation. The coupling process is allowed to start at the age of 25. The prospective parents will decide together that they would indeed make a fine specimen of offspring, at which point they will go to the Council of Elders. As Nathair cannot procreate with Descendants or other races, all Nathair Couplings will be both Nathair, unlike bonding which is not necessarily with other Nathair. [OOC Note: This is all done fully with ooc consent, simply a suggestion of a pairing that would be good, think arranged marriages.] If the coupling is accepted by the Council based on their traits, they will be allowed to have a child, and the child registered. Any Couplings who fail to do this will be punished, the child considered defective and shunned. Bonding Bonding is the Nathairs form of showing commitment, but rather than being commitment of the body, it is a commitment of the soul. Marriage is but a strange notion to them, save for that of life partners, which is exactly what these bonded are. Bonded are considered the only life partners a Nathair will have, and are effectively their soulmates. Nathair’s bonded does not have to be the person they reproduce with, as they may not be able to produce, or have traits that would not be suitable for offspring. Unlike couplings, a Nathair’s bonded may not necessarily be Nathair, however to be bonded to a non-Nathair is a somewhat taboo notion. A bonded is someone the individual cannot live without. Nathair only ever typically have one bonded, as many believe that the bonded is the other half of their sou, their intellectual equal, someone they could share their lives research with. The bonding ceremony is usually a small affair in practise, but culturally a big deal. The bonded will exchange pendants, before finding a Nathairan Scale Carver, who will give the two a bonded tattoo, matching in colour and over the left collar bone. Bonding is not marriage. Bonding is a commitment of the soul, not of the body. Bonded are the only ‘life’ partners the Nathair have, considered that of kin, even as they are not related by blood. Nathair only have the real capacity for having a single bonded, who are essentially akin to blood brothers. Someone who gets you at an intellectual level. Bonding does not have to be with another Nathair, though, this is looked down upon if that person is not accepted, and deemed worthy by the Nathair. Naming Conventions The names of the Naithair change depending on their form. Human-like names in their human forms, and in their base form, they typically have Egyptian names. Along with prefixes: Example Male Names: Xehthar, Ivaos, Atris, Nadur, Idros, Jafaar Example Female Names: Nekht, Kasora, Tiesis, Ezra, Ybris, Idmir Prefixes Sla’ [Council non-religious leaders] Kel’ [Knowledge Keeper/Religious Leader] Ken’ [High Librarians] Kl’/Ke’ [Librarians/Scribes] Klas’ [Scale Carvers] Slel’ [Infiltrators] Sklas’ [Mentors] Skael’ [Hatchers] Children Children of the Nathair are celebrated for being genetically perfect, and are cared for by mainly the Hatchers but also the other Nathair communally. Parental love and bonds do not exist for the Nathair, each child brought up, learning the quest of all Nathair: to gather knowledge and safeguard it. The children are trained to control their shedding, along with how to blend into society, also taught the ways of religion and traditions, of both the Nathair and the Descendants, should they decide to integrate into them someday in the future. At fifteen, they are given a choice: Work in the library or go out and infiltrate the Descendants. Defectives Nathair culture is based on perfect genetic creations, or what they deem it to be and therefore, those who do not fit this standard shall be considered defective. Defectiveness is based around emotional instability, the Nathair believing that emotions must always be controlled. Religion The Religion of the Nathair is centered around knowledge, knowledge gathering and the passing of knowledge. They have their own Holy books, but most of these books document their laws, and history and things they know about their creator. Worshipping the thought of a creator out there, and their eternal quest of knowledge. Their three founders are considered Minor Deities, much like how Humans pay homage to Saints. Zann’inn is worshiped as a patron of the library and the patron of passing knowledge, Thoth worshipped as the patron of gathering information and finally Ningilin, the patron of guarding knowledge. The three represent the three roles chosen in Nathair society. The head of the Nathair religion is known as the Knowledge Keeper, in charge of the upkeep of the library, and are expected to perform religious ceremonies and speak on the Council of Elders for the Library and the religious sect. It is important to stress that becoming a Librarian is a life oath towards the path of religion, and will set them on the path to becoming a High Librarian eventually. Language Hello - Ava'si Goodbye - Veri’tun Friend - Thurlill Male Form - Seki Female Form - Zemi Dual Forms [Male and Female] - Zsekmii Enemy - Irikal Thank you - Val’ri You’re Welcome - Wen’ri Mentor - Ghal’ren Bonded - Grikii Coupling - Grenii Child - Enii Egg - Nii Honorary - Thurzsekmii Good - Veri Bad - Eri You - ‘ri Human - Tel’un Elf - Vicae Dwarf - Tondier Halfling - Tenel’un Orc - Drtek’tex Physical Description Forms The average Nathair has two forms, snake and human. Though rarely, a Nathair can be born having three forms, a snake form, and two human forms of each gender. Human Form Snake Form Their original form, the snake form, has scales ranging from human skin colors all the way to deep greens and earthy tones. They have an unhinged jaw, slitted eyes and sharp teeth. The human forms look like that of any normal human, with normal hair and skin tones. They have the average height and weight of a human, though usually hold more lanky body types having less muscle growth. This makes them weaker physically than other races in terms of brute strength, but are very quick in environments other than the cold. Due to their cold-blooded nature, they’re quite clammy to the touch; no matter what form they’re in. Nathair’s eye color is determined by their gender, hazel for males, green for females. Their eye color remains the same, even after changing forms. Heterochromatic Nathair, having one hazel and one green eye, are born with the ability to change into both female and male human forms. Their Nahair form is still assigned a random gender at birth, but they may choose which gender of human form they transform into. Nathair tends to wear loose-fitting clothing only, mainly in case of need of transformation. This often consists of parkas, robes or shawls. General nomadic type clothing. Nathair Tells Ways for other races to tell a Nathair apart from a human: Their eye color and shape stays the same in all their forms. Nathair eyes have slit pupils which can be easily identified from up close. Their skin is clammy to the touch due to their cold-blooded nature. In stressful situations, scales that are often dormant beneath their skin, would reveal itself. The Nathair have a hard time expressing their emotions in human form, since they are quite used to suppressing them in snake form, that’d they often seem apathetic. They are apathetic and not psychotic, meaning they won’t react wildly or without logic. Their base form’s skin/scales can be revealed if they are cut in human form. Reproduction Nathair contains a reproductive system similar to that of their snake ancestors, meaning they lay eggs and have no exterior genitals. Procreation may occur between one male and one female Nathair, both having to be in their snake form. During pregnancy, a Nathair cannot shift into their human form without risking harm to their child. Two months later, the mother lays a single egg that must now incubate. These eggs are soft and leathery to the touch, averaging 10 inches tall with color matching that of the child’s scales. Eggs require a warm environment to properly hatch. After 7 months, the child awakens and pushes its way out from the egg, emerging in its snake form. Strengths and Weaknesses Vulnerability to Cold Nathair are cold-blooded and are weak in cold areas, thus any forms of ice magic are very strong against them. They will become sluggish and unable to move quickly, slowing their reaction times. In extreme cold, they will eventually fall into a catatonic state. The longer they stay in sub-zero environments, the worse the effects they experience. 15 minutes: Their human skin, vulnerable to the cold, will begin to peel away, slowly revealing more of their snake form. If wearing tight-fitting clothing during this process, they shall experience growing discomfort and irritation with passing time. 30 minutes: All their human skin will have peeled off entirely, revealing their snake form. 40 minutes: They will become extremely sluggish in movement and their thought process shall degrade. 50 minutes: They will cease to move entirely, having fallen into a coma. 75 minutes: All body functions cease, and they die. Eye Protection Nathairs have an ocular scale over their eyes called a spectacle, which is renewed each time they shed their skin. This extra eye layer helps protect Nathair eyes from minor debris or liquids such as sand and water. This also gives them clear vision when submerged underwater due to the outer layer acting as a sort of goggles. Mental Description The Nathair mental state is a complex one, as Nathair are born often times with bouts of jealousy and anger, everything they feel emotion wise they feel more of. When upset over something they may get very upset causing them to lash out, or when they get happy it’s almost euphoric, but this contradicts dramatically with a Nathairs natural inclination towards logic and rationality, as well as get in the way of their desire to learn. Thus many young Nathair go through training to learn to control and suppress these emotions, as it will help with their learning and later ensure that it does not impede their undercover work. As feeling or displaying these emotions to their full extent would put great stress on the body leading to forced shedding. Which could potentially see the entire race brought out into the open. Among other things, many Nathair often feel the need to be perfectionist, and younger Nathair may get surges of anger at the sight of even one thing out of place or one thing not going according to plan. Older Nathair, have coping mechanisms to deal with, ones developed over time. Such as breathing, counting under their breath or reciting poetry. As well as being a race of order and structure, they are a race of curiosity and secrecy. They value their privacy, and don’t like to pry into other adult Nathairs life unless it will affect the race as a whole. Though, they like to educate, they know secrecy is what will keep them alive, and thus are naturally more distrusting of others, versus other races. As the Nathair are reptiles they view romance in a very different light to more mammal based races and, are in fact, entirely incapable of it. They may have a single partner, although this is a platonic love, and the two are seen as soulmates or two halves of a whole, who are intellectual equals. The Nathair seek knowledge as a species to prove themselves to the creator who abandoned them. This knowledge they believe should not just be kept for themselves though, and many will go out in their human form to tutor others. Due to the Nathairs rejection by their own creator, many are in fact compassionate, and will seek to help those less fortunate if they happen upon them.
